BYD Sold Record 419,426 Plug-in Vehicles In September

BYD has shattered its own sales records, delivering an impressive 419,426 New Energy Vehicles (NEVs) in September 2024.

This marks the company’s best-ever monthly performance, surpassing the previous high set in August.

The company’s strong growth is driven by both battery electric vehicles (BEVs) and plug-in hybrid electric vehicles (PHEVs). In September, BYD sold 164,956 passenger BEVs and 252,647 passenger PHEVs. These figures represent year-over-year increases of 9.1% and 86.17%, respectively.

BYD’s global expansion is also gaining momentum. Overseas sales in September reached 33,012 units, a 17.74% increase compared to the same period last year, with year-to-date exports getting close to 300,000 sales.

For the third quarter of 2024, BYD’s NEV sales totaled a record 1,134,892 units. This is the first time the company has surpassed the million-unit mark in a single quarter. The strong performance has put BYD on track to easily exceed its annual sales target of 3 million vehicles for the year.
